Merging Neuroscience & Gender-Affirming Care | Dr. Kale Edmiston

“Access to gender affirming care reduces mental health disparities,” says Dr. Kale Edmiston (they/them/theirs), Associate Professor in the Department of Psychiatry at the University of Massachusetts Chan School of Medicine. Dr. Edmiston’s research aims to develop personalized treatments for mood disorders such as bipolar disorder and depression, recognizing the urgent need for tailored care, particularly within the transgender community, where mental health disparities are prevalent, and current treatments often fall short. “Mental health disparities among trans communities are very high,” Dr. Edmiston explains, “There’s a broad scientific consensus that access to gender affirming care for those who require it improves overall wellbeing [and] mental health.” Despite existing barriers, Dr. Edmiston remains optimistic about the future of mental health care. They underscore the significance of joint informed decision-making among patients, families, and healthcare providers, particularly in treating transgender youth with mood disorders, advocating for increased access to gender-affirming care to address mental health disparities and promoting informed healthcare decisions.
